Painting Description
"The Adoration of the Magi (detail) 3" by Jacopo Tintoretto, also known as Jacopo Robusti, is a captivating fragment of a larger work that exemplifies the Venetian master's dynamic style and innovative approach to composition. Tintoretto, who was active during the late Renaissance period, is renowned for his dramatic use of perspective, vigorous brushwork, and the intense emotionality of his figures. This particular detail captures a moment from the biblical narrative of the Magi, or Wise Men, presenting their gifts to the infant Jesus, a popular subject in Christian art that symbolizes the recognition of Christ's divinity by the Gentiles.
In this detail, Tintoretto's skillful manipulation of light and shadow is evident, creating a sense of depth and movement that draws the viewer into the scene. The figures are rendered with a palpable sense of immediacy, their gestures and expressions conveying a profound sense of reverence and awe. The artist's use of color is both vibrant and harmonious, enhancing the overall impact of the composition.
Tintoretto's work is characterized by its bold and innovative approach, often breaking away from the more static and balanced compositions of his contemporaries. His ability to convey complex narratives through dynamic and often unconventional arrangements of figures and space is particularly evident in this detail. The Adoration of the Magi, as a whole, reflects Tintoretto's deep engagement with the spiritual and human aspects of his subjects, as well as his mastery of the technical aspects of painting.
This detail not only highlights Tintoretto's artistic prowess but also provides insight into the broader cultural and religious context of the time. The Adoration of the Magi was a significant theme in Renaissance art, reflecting the period's fascination with the divine and the human, the earthly and the celestial. Through this fragment, viewers can appreciate Tintoretto's unique contribution to this rich artistic tradition.
